Transaction d5f8589bc70e0b51eb1d973fadbce7ae454aa9a101faae7485bb455fc8af1f51

2 Input
2 Outputs
  • d5f8589bc70e0b51eb1d973fadbce7ae454aa9a101faae7485bb455fc8af1f51:0
  • value  5201077
    address  113VESfcAHFj9EsHUQdpeGHr5fAdUYNd3v
  • d5f8589bc70e0b51eb1d973fadbce7ae454aa9a101faae7485bb455fc8af1f51:1
  • value  70146268
    address  1D39snf1T9CitwWWqrnC154ry2ENfnHJnZ